Annie Lennox covers Ash song

August 13, 2008 |

Annie LennoxAccording to a report in Billboard, the former Tourist, former Eurythmic, now solo artist Annie Lennox covers the song “Shining Light” by Ulster alt-rockers Ash on her forthcoming 14-track retrospective album “The Annie Lennox Collection“, her last album for Sony BMG. Lennox has also contributed a rework of Keane’s “Closer Now”. The 54-year-old iconic Aberdonian said “I heard [”Shining Light”] about six years ago and I couldn’t stop playing it. I’ve done a more upbeat version of their song. I just think it’s so inspirational and it’s somewhat exuberant and ecstatic and it has this dimension to it that works on all sorts of different levels.” Ash’s “Shining  Light” won the 2001 Ivor Novello award for Best Contemporary Song and the Irish Music Best Single Award in 2002. An Ash spokesperson was not available for comment. More: http://www.annielennox.com
